Emphatic home wins for Reds and Greens in Europe
Panathinaikos and Olympiakos scored emphatic home victories in the Euroleague this week ahead of their head-to-head on Monday for the Greek league.
First up Olympiakos defeated Maccabi Tel Aviv on Thursday with an 89-72 score in Piraeus for its 12th win in 22 games.

Željko's "magic" turned the derby around VIDEO
Partizan defeated Red Star in a turbulent Euroleague derby in a dramatic final 88:86.
The black and whites dropped +15 in the first half, and then trailed by 11 points about five minutes before the end of the match.
It was then that Obradovi performed his "magic" and turned the situation around with a move he had not made in the current season.

Real Madrid draw level with Partizan in EuroLeague quarter-final series
BELGRADE - Partizan Belgrade suffered an 85-78 (27-15, 18-27, 16-13, 24-23) home defeat to Real Madrid in the fourth game of the two teams' EuroLeague Basketball quarter-final series on Thursday evening.
The series is now tied at 2-2.
Before the game, tributes were paid to the victims of Wednesday's shooting in a primary school in downtown Belgrade.

Bora Stankovic passed away
Stankovic is one of the founders of BC Red Star, a Yugoslav national team player and the man who scored the first basketball points in the World Cup history.
Stankovic played for Red Star, Zeleznicar and Partizan during his playing career from 1946 to 1953, while he also served as coach in the BC Partizan.
